1/4 Clock FrequencyĂandĂ10 MHz Reference Input Tests

These procedures check the 10 MHz reference input function of the AWG610
Arbitrary Waveform Generator.

Equipment

required

Two 50ĂW BNCĂcoaxial cables, a frequency counter, and a function

generator.

Prerequisites

The AWG610 Arbitrary Waveform Generator must meet the

prerequisites listed on page B-8.

Do the following steps to install the test hookup and set the test equipment
controls:

1. Use a 50

W BNC coaxial cable to connect the AWG610 Arbitrary Waveform

Generator 1/4 CLOCK OUT connector to the input A connector on the
frequency counter.

2. Use a 50

W BNC coaxial cable to connect the AWG610 Arbitrary Waveform

Generator 10 MHz REF IN connector to the function generator output
connector (see Figure B–28).
